Login
Start Free Trial Are you a business? Click Here
Dianne Jones
Geeks are a pleasure to deal with. They're always pleasant and communicate well which is important to me. Also important to someone who finds technical matters a challenge, they explain clearly and make sure I understand. I find it so convenient and helpful to have Geeks who are reliable and pleasant, for technical support.
1 year ago
Read Geeks on Wheels Reviews
Geeks on Wheels has a 4.8 average rating from 7,053 reviews